Output 5341608d3216181f77b5d31123d5cbc3bf22dbc713c1732322a3a7c6300d6097:3

value
2136303
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9e8f430056964f805e07ec47c3563f36813b958a4c37b30c5022ffe9e40eddbe
address
bc1pn685xqzkje8cqhs8a3rux43lx6qnh9v2fsmmxrzsytl7neqwmklqzwe02t
transaction
5341608d3216181f77b5d31123d5cbc3bf22dbc713c1732322a3a7c6300d6097
confirmations
119
spent
true